I honestly find Messy Little Raindrops to be more good than bad, I've never really understood the point of view that it's terrible. The most terrible thing about it is its title!

There's only two songs on there I don't like: Everyone & Raindrops (the latter is quite possibly her worst song lyrically, she's never sounded more shrill and overall it's dull). I'd probably put Happy Tears in the bottom 3 too, that's forgettable.

Promise This, Yeah Yeah, Hummingbird and Waiting are some of her very best tracks for me (Yeah Yeah in particular being a career highlight), and I suppose I'd round off that "Top 5 of the album" with The Flood. Amnesia is quite nice, ironically it has some very catchy hooks. Live Tonight and Better to Lie are fine. I'd say there's worse songs spread out across her other albums than any of the tracks I've mentioned in this paragraph.

There's certainly more good stuff to take from this album than from Centre Stage. That was a... let's say interesting exercise in exposing the limitations of Kimberley's voice. Those songs were far too much for her!
